Abstract

An article and a method for forming the article are presented. The article includes a material comprising a metal matrix and a first population of particulate phases disposed macroscopically non-uniformly within the matrix. The particulate phases include an oxide phase. Further embodiments include articles, such as turbomachinery components, fasteners, and pipes, for example, and methods for forming the articles.

Description

technical field [0001] The present invention relates generally to nanostructured ferritic alloys. More particularly, the present invention relates to articles formed from nanostructured ferritic alloys having a non-uniformly distributed dispersion and methods of forming the same. Background technique [0002] Gas turbines operate in extreme environments, subjecting turbine components to high operating temperatures and pressures, especially those in the hot zone of the turbine. In order for turbine components to withstand these conditions, they are manufactured from materials that can withstand these harsh conditions. When material limits are reached, one of two methods is routinely employed to maintain the mechanical integrity of the hot zone components. One way is to use cooling air to lower the effective temperature of the component. The second method is to increase the component size to reduce the pressure.
